// MAX_FANOUT_SHARDS caps parallel delivery workers for the Stormline
// weather-alert fan-out. Raising it widens the blast radius if an upstream
// feed is poisoned; the Gale County incident showed duplicate alerts at 64
// shards. Auth on each shard is per-token, rotated hourly by the Vexa
// broker. Do not bump without sign-off from the alerting guild. Verify any
// change against the pinned build below. The token for that build follows.

build token for tawif-bahip: htk31_68bba16e1afabfef4ecc69408c06f16

## Tuning

The receipt mailer (Almsgate) batches donation receipts and sends through the Thornquay relay. On-call: if the queue backs up, resist the urge to crank batch size — the relay rate-limits per connection, and bigger batches just mean bigger retries. Scale worker count first, then shorten the flush interval. Dedupe window must stay longer than the retry horizon or donors get duplicate receipts, which generates tickets. All knobs live in one place and are read at worker start. Current production values follow.

tuning table, kajop-yafof:
QUOTAS = {
    "wenath": 10,
    "ulaael": 5,
}

# Flaglight Rollouts — Approvals

Quick version for on-call: any rollout touching more than 5% of traffic needs an approval in Flaglight before the ramp continues. Kill switches don't need approval — just flip them and note it in the incident channel. Scheduled ramps pause automatically if error budget burns hot. If you're stuck at 2 a.m. with a pending approval, there's one person authorized to override, and that's the approver below.

account owner for tagep-bafof: Norael Gilax Juleth

Quick note on quotas: every tenant in Quillgate gets a per-tenant rate bucket, refilled every 60 seconds. Overrides live in the tenant config store, and yes, a few legacy tenants still have unlimited buckets (we're chipping away at those). If you're reviewing abuse scenarios, the thing to check is whether an override exceeds the tier ceiling. The full override table and audit history are on the internal page here.

wiki page, bawig-yawep: https://jenkins.nelvrotech.local/ticket/build/projects/view/view/pages/view/a285c2b5588ad4f337d9b5f2